Getting Into the Numbers: Data Analysis and Performance Metrics

To genuinely leverage data in marketing, a thorough analysis of performance metrics is essential. Key performance indicators (KPIs) like Click-Through Rate (CTR), Return on Ad Spend (ROAS), and conversion rates give us a window into how our campaigns are performing. In my time at Google, I discovered that keeping a close eye on these metrics can unveil trends and patterns that might otherwise slip under the radar.

For example, examining CTR can inform marketers about the effectiveness of their ads. If you notice a low CTR, it could signal that your ad copy or targeting needs a shake-up. On the flip side, ROAS sheds light on campaign profitability, guiding where to allocate future budgets. By honing in on these metrics, marketers can make data-informed decisions that elevate overall performance. Pretty smart, right?

Inspiring Case Studies in Data-Driven Marketing

Let’s dive into a compelling case study that highlights the power of data-driven marketing. A retail brand launched a personalized email campaign targeting customers based on their past purchase behaviors. By analyzing customer data, they tailored email content to individual preferences, resulting in a staggering 35% increase in engagement rates and a significant surge in sales the following quarter. Talk about a win!

Another noteworthy example comes from a SaaS company that employed machine learning algorithms to scrutinize customer interactions across various touchpoints. By detecting patterns in customer journeys, they optimized their marketing funnel, leading to a 25% boost in lead conversions within just six months. This clearly illustrates how data can not only fine-tune marketing strategies but also enhance overall business performance. Isn’t it amazing what data can do?

Practical Tactics for Implementation

So, how do you roll out a data-driven marketing strategy in a way that’s effective? First off, make sure you have the right tools in your arsenal to collect and analyze data seamlessly. Platforms like Google Analytics and HubSpot can offer invaluable insights into customer behavior and campaign performance. Have you considered what tools you’re using?

Next, set clear goals and KPIs to measure your success. This helps you maintain focus and paves the way for continuous optimization of your strategies. Regularly reviewing your data to spot trends and adjust your tactics is essential. After all, in today’s marketing landscape, adaptability is key—being able to pivot based on real-time data insights can set you apart from the competition.

Keeping an Eye on KPIs and Optimization Strategies

Monitoring KPIs is crucial to understanding how effective your marketing efforts are. Focus on metrics that align with your business objectives. For example, if your goal is to boost brand awareness, keep tabs on metrics like impressions and reach. If conversions are your priority, dive into conversion rates and customer acquisition costs. What’s your primary focus?

Moreover, consider implementing A/B testing for your campaigns. This technique allows you to compare different versions of ads, emails, or landing pages to identify which performs better. By consistently testing and optimizing your approach, you can sharpen your marketing strategies and achieve even better results. It’s all about finding what works best!
